After much planning, on March 1st over 15,000 students walked out of seven East LA high schools (Garfield, Lincoln, Wilson, Roosevelt, Belmont, Venice, and Jefferson High School) and were also joined by parents along with supporters in the community to fight for better education and equality among students in schools. WebEast Los Angeles students walkout for educational reform (East L.A. Blowouts), 1968. Goals. Bilingual bicultural education; more Latino teachers and administrators; smaller class sizes; better facilities; and the revision of text books to include Mexican American history. ... March 1, 1968 to October, 1968. Country. United States. Location City ...
